FROM STAFF REPORTS

KILLEEN — The Marble Falls High School volleyball team earned a big road victory against Killeen Ellison in three sets on Aug. 27.

The Lady Mustangs won 25-23, 25-22, 25-23. Marble Falls had a three-match sweep with the junior varsity and freshman squads also winning.

“I am very proud of the performance of all of our teams tonight,” head coach Julie Downs said. “We played as a cohesive unit, worked together to achieve victories and made plays when necessary.”

The Lady Mustangs now set their sights on their weekend event: the Ragin’ Rattler Tournament hosted by San Marcos.

“This will allow us a chance to further establish a consistency in our play,” Downs said.

ON OFFENSE: kills – Amanda Thomas 6, Taylor Brackenridge 6, Hanna Wall 5; assists – Haley Coulter 16; aces – Brackenridge 2, Natalie Chapa 1, Sarah Lewis 1

ON DEFENSE: digs – Lacie Long 11, Shelby Wyatt 7, Shelcee Clark 7; blocks – Brackenridge 2, Coulter 2, Jackie Winn 1, Thomas 1

SUBVARSITY RESULTS: Marble Falls junior varsity def. Ellison 25-22, 25-20; Marble Falls freshmen def. Ellison 25-19, 25-17.

QUOTABLE: “Each team played very competitively and scores were tight; however, the Lady Mustangs were able to outplay the Eagles to bring home wins,” Marble Falls head coach Julie Downs said.

RECORD: Marble Falls varsity is 6-9-1
